Iron Deficiency

Nowadays everyone knows that iron is a necessary and essential nutrient which is used to energize the human body. Iron directly attaches to red blood cells which are also called hemoglobin that increase the body working with energy. Basically hemoglobin gives oxygen to your blood cells which is a good and healthy process for the human body. There are two types of iron which is found in human body which are listed below:

  • Heme Iron: This is a well absorbed type of iron which is found in animal meat that fulfill the human body need and it is found in red meat. 
  • Non-Heme Iron: This kind of iron found in both animals and plants which are common types of iron. This kind of iron is not well absorbed as well heme iron.

We talk about iron deficiency which is a most common nutrient deficiency and it affects the 25 percent of the world population. Normally iron deficiency is found in vegetarian people’s bodies because they eat or consume only Non-heme iron. There are certain kind of people which suffers from iron deficiencies like 

  • Menstruating womens who suffer from iron deficiencies up-to 30 to 40 percent because of blood loss, pregnant womens also suffer from iron deficiency.
  • Most of the children’s growth stopped because of low iron in their body. 
  • Iron deficiency causes blood shortage and less blood cells in the human body which supply oxygen to the whole body through circulation. 

Here we also tell you about some of the best sources of iron which are listed below:

  • Shellfish 
  • Organ Meat
  • Red Meat
  • Leafy Green Vegetables
  • Beans & Seeds

Lastly, we tell you that consuming vitamin c really helps the body to absorb the iron efficiently.

Potassium Deficiency

Potassium nutrients help human body organs like( muscles, heart and human nerves) for proper working. Potassium helps human nerves and cells to supply other nutrients to the whole body by removing the waste which is in the human body. Potassium nutrient also helps to control blood pressure because it matters a lot for a person who suffers from blood pressure issues.

When potassium level of your body gone low than there are several type of diseases affect to your body which are listed below:

  • Diarrhea 
  • Vomiting
  • Excess Sweating
  • Antibiotic
  • Laxatives Condition

Kidney diseases also affect the human body due to low potassium levels in the human body. If a body suffer from potassium deficiency then there are several kinds of symptoms which indicate the potassium deficiency in your body

  • Muscles weakness
  • Constipation 
  • Abnormal Heartbeat
  • Numbness
  • Tingling Diseases 

Here we also describe some great sources of potassium which helps human body to maintain itself healthy and fit:

  • Lentils 
  • Bananas 
  • Squash
  • Kidney Beans 
  • Legumes

These food sources are very potassium rich sources which you can use for fulfillment of your body needs. As per medical survey an adult needs approximately 3400 mg potassium everyday for a healthy life.
